Features
y AutoChannel™ instantaneous channel lineup detection eliminates need for lineup
editing, updating and deploying
y OneCheck comprehensive mistakeproof automated tests, including: ingress,
downstream channels and DOCSIS carriers at three demarcation points (Tap, GB, CPE)
y DOCSISCheck real-time analysis and powerful DOCSIS carrier and data service
troubleshooting; upstream and/or downstream
y ChannelCheck real-time analysis and powerful downstream QAM, OFDM, and Analog
carriers troubleshooting
y DQI (Digital Quality Index) focuses on raw information condition on the physical
path, immediately detects intermittent and sustained issues within the stream
y Integrated Bluetooth connectivity enables leveraging mobile device GPS and
multimedia capabilities with VIAVI Android/iOS Mobile Tech App
y Ready for high-speed Gigabit Ethernet and DOCSIS and WiFi* service testing,
unavailable with other low-cost competing products
y Compatible with P5000i optical inspection scope, MP-60/80 optical power meter
* Network service testing is included only on Advanced and Pro models.
Preparation for use
When you unpack the OneExpert, do the following:
y Inspect the unit for damage. If damaged, put back in box and contact VIAVI customer
service (see the Technical Assistance section on the next page).
y If undamaged, save the box and packing materials in case you need to ship the unit in
the future.
y Remove the protective film from the LCD. This film is in place for protection during
shipment. There is a tab in the lower right corner for easy removal.
Before using the OneExpert for the first time, do the following:
y Turn the unit ON (use the green button on the front of the unit), and then verify that

Status indicators
The indicators at the top of the meter show the battery and network connect status, as
follows:
Touchscreen
Power – Blinking green indicates the unit is powering up or down. Solid green indicates
the unit is on.
Battery – Indicates the charge status. The indicator is off when the unit is not plugged
in or charging.
y Solid orange – Charging
y Solid green – Charge complete

y Flashing red – Error in charging or powering the unit. In this case, the meter will
need to be serviced by a Certified Repair Center. Before sending in the unit for
repair, contact VIAVI for an RMA.

WiFi – Indicates the WiFi radio status
Bluetooth – Indicates the Bluetooth radio status
Modem Online – Indicates the DOCSIS modem status
UP – Indicates the upstream mode
DN – Indicates the downstream mode
Touchscreen display
The touchscreen display operates similar to a smart phone or tablet, where you swipe to go
to the next page or zoom in/out by pinching or opening your fingers. Touch the screen to
select options or navigate menus.
Softkeys
Use the softkeys to select screen-specific options or to select pop-up menus associated with
each key.
Back and Power buttons
The Back and Power buttons are found under the main screen.
Back/Cancel – Exit a menu or go back
to the previous menu.
Power – Press and hold the Power
button to turn the ONX-220 on or off.

Test modes
The ONX has a simplified test structure: OneCheck,
Channel Check, DOCSIS Check features provide
autotests and troubleshooting.
Run OneCheck for a comprehensive autotest of Ingress,
QAM, Video, and DOCSIS. Press the icon to run.
Using the OneCheck dashboard
OneCheck provides a comprehensive dashboard
that shows results for Ingress Scan, Downstream
Scan, and DOCSIS.
For each panel in OneCheck, you can get more
test result details by touching the panel on the
touchscreen.
